| Summary: | Ex-communicated: "Gary Fields ... takes us behind the walls, gates, and fences of this deliberately fragmented geography in revealing Palestinian life under Israeli military rule."--Container. This time we went too far: "Norman Finkelstein speaks about the Israeli invasion of the Gaza Strip. He begins with the election that brought Hamas to power and moves on to the blockade."--Container. Interview: "Head of the National Democratic Assembly political party, Azmi Bishara was born in Nazareth to Christian parents. He is a Palestinian citizen of Israel. He represents Israel's Palestinian minority in the Knesset. ... In this interview [he] examines turning Israel into a state of all its citizens, opposing the institutionalized inequality that exists now between Jewish and Palestinian citizens of Israel."--Container. |
